All eyes will be on Kempton this Saturday as the second-favourite for Cheltenham’s Supreme makes his eagerly awaited second start for Nicky Henderson.

Angels Breath looked the real deal in December’s Supreme Trial. But the recent equine flu deprived us from seeing the five year-old at Huntingdon earlier in the month.

He’ll make his return on a day which also features the Jeremy Kyle-owned Glen Rocco, a tasty looking scrap between Bags Groove and Secret Investor, plus the Winter Derby at Lingfield.

NAP – Secret Investor – 1:50 Kempton

If Paul Nicholls has a runner in the Pendil Novices’ Chase, you sit up and take note. The Ditcheat trainer has won the Grade 2 race in seven of the last 10 years, including in 2018 with Cyrname.

His yard are in tremendous form, and he saddles Secret Investor here hoping to reverse placings with Bags Groove, who beat our pick by 9l in their November meeting at Wincanton.

The seven-year-old gets a 5lb pull from the favourite this time, though.

And with the Kayf Tara gelding improving all the time, we reckon Secret Investor can get one over on a rival who blew up completely on his last run round Kempton over Christmas.

NB – Glen Rocco – 3:35 Kempton

It’s impossible to ignore Glen Rocco in the final race of the afternoon, as the Jeremy Kyle-owned eight-year-old bids to follow up a huge 23l win over course and distance last time out.

Nick Gifford’s charge has been progressing at a rate of knots, and the feeling is a further 13lb rise by the handicapper may not be enough to keep a hold on him.

The eight-year-old was eased up on the run in at Kempton in December. He should be capable of defying a hike in the weights to claim a third win of the season for his famous owner.

Lively Longshot – Brecon Hill – 3:00 Kempton

Supreme contender Angels Breath should prove hard to beat over 2m here. But a nine-runner race gives us plenty of opportunity to go for something at a handier price than the odds-on fav.

Brecon Hill is the selection following a promising season which has produced wins at Huntingdon and Leicester either side of a close-second behind Brewin’upastorm in December.

And that’s what we base our pick on. Winston C and Flash The Steel finished behind our pick that day and have subsequently gone onto win, and that’s without the form of Brewin’upastorm.

The Huntington winner went onto finish just 4l behind Ballymore favourite Champ next time out, and then went toe-to-toe with Albert Bartlett third-fav Birchdale prior to falling at Cheltenham.

Add it all together and you’ve got a nice piece of franked form, and one which could allow our contender to run into the places in a race that’s not too deep without the top two in the market.
